Density Altitude at Banning Municipal (KBNG)
From a field elevation of 2,222 ft, a typical August afternoon at Banning Municipal (97 °F) raises density altitude to about 5,090 ft — solidly into the range where performance charts deserve a close read.
Typical density altitude by month
| Month | Avg temp °F | DA at avg temp | Afternoon high °F | DA on a typical afternoon |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 55.2 | 2,511 ft | 66.3 | 3,225 ft |
| February | 56.2 | 2,576 ft | 66.5 | 3,238 ft |
| March | 59.0 | 2,757 ft | 70.7 | 3,503 ft |
| April | 62.4 | 2,976 ft | 75.4 | 3,797 ft |
| May | 67.6 | 3,308 ft | 80.8 | 4,131 ft |
| June | 72.6 | 3,622 ft | 89.1 | 4,636 ft |
| July | 80.2 | 4,094 ft | 95.6 | 5,024 ft ▲ |
| August | 81.1 | 4,149 ft | 96.7 | 5,090 ft ▲ |
| September | 77.2 | 3,909 ft | 92.2 | 4,822 ft |
| October | 68.8 | 3,383 ft | 82.4 | 4,229 ft |
| November | 60.9 | 2,880 ft | 73.2 | 3,660 ft |
| December | 54.1 | 2,439 ft | 65.2 | 3,155 ft |
▲ above 5,000 ft · ⚠ above 8,000 ft. These are planning references at standard pressure and dry air — afternoon humidity and low pressure both push the real number higher. Run today's values below.

Frequently asked questions
How high does density altitude get at KBNG in summer?
On a typical August afternoon — around 97 °F at the nearest NOAA normals station — density altitude at Banning Municipal reaches roughly 5,090 ft at standard pressure. Hotter-than-normal days, low pressure, and humidity all push it higher, so run the day's actual numbers before flying.
What is the density altitude at KBNG on an average day?
It swings with the seasons: from roughly 2,439 ft at the coldest month's average temperature to about 4,149 ft at the warmest month's — all from a constant field elevation of 2,222 ft. The month-by-month table above carries the full year.
What is the field elevation of Banning Municipal?
2,222 ft MSL, from the FAA NASR airport record (28-day cycle effective 2026-08-06). The identifier is KBNG (ICAO) / BNG (FAA), in Banning, California.
